Frank Miller’s The Spirit Trailer #3

Lionsgate has released the final trailer for Frank Miller’s upcoming big screen adaptation of Will Eisner’s The Spirit, and if this is indeed their last shot to convince us to see the movie, well, they’ve got a lot of ground to make up! The previous trailer combined with the footage that was shown at Comic Con had a lot of people thinking this project was headed for disaster. Fortunately, the new footage succeeds in redeeming the movie somewhat, even if it does still leave plenty of potential for problems.
The look of the film alternates somewhere between Sin City and Sky Captain and the World of Tomorrow, meanwhile the tone is almost akin to Dick Tracy (which isn’t necessarily a bad thing). It certainly looks like it was shot in front of a green screen because the environments seem very empty. As for the dialogue… I don’t know, 90 minutes of this stuff could be painful. At the very least I am now veru curious to see the movie, regardless of what the outcome will be. What did you think of the trailer? The Spirit hits theatres on December 25th.
